Home
last modified time | relevance | path

Searched refs:meson_parm_write (Results 1 – 8 of 8) sorted by relevance

/drivers/clk/meson/
A Dvclk.c22 meson_parm_write(clk->map, &vclk->enable, 1); in meson_vclk_gate_enable()
25 meson_parm_write(clk->map, &vclk->reset, 1); in meson_vclk_gate_enable()
26 meson_parm_write(clk->map, &vclk->reset, 0); in meson_vclk_gate_enable()
36 meson_parm_write(clk->map, &vclk->enable, 0); in meson_vclk_gate_disable()
95 meson_parm_write(clk->map, &vclk->div, ret); in meson_vclk_div_set_rate()
106 meson_parm_write(clk->map, &vclk->reset, 0); in meson_vclk_div_enable()
107 meson_parm_write(clk->map, &vclk->enable, 1); in meson_vclk_div_enable()
118 meson_parm_write(clk->map, &vclk->enable, 0); in meson_vclk_div_disable()
119 meson_parm_write(clk->map, &vclk->reset, 1); in meson_vclk_div_disable()
A Dclk-phase.c55 meson_parm_write(clk->map, &phase->ph, val); in meson_clk_phase_set_phase()
95 meson_parm_write(clk->map, &tph->ph1, val); in meson_clk_triphase_sync()
96 meson_parm_write(clk->map, &tph->ph2, val); in meson_clk_triphase_sync()
120 meson_parm_write(clk->map, &tph->ph0, val); in meson_clk_triphase_set_phase()
121 meson_parm_write(clk->map, &tph->ph1, val); in meson_clk_triphase_set_phase()
122 meson_parm_write(clk->map, &tph->ph2, val); in meson_clk_triphase_set_phase()
159 meson_parm_write(clk->map, &tph->ws, val ? 0 : 1); in meson_sclk_ws_inv_sync()
182 meson_parm_write(clk->map, &tph->ph, val); in meson_sclk_ws_inv_set_phase()
183 meson_parm_write(clk->map, &tph->ws, val ? 0 : 1); in meson_sclk_ws_inv_set_phase()
A Dclk-pll.c330 meson_parm_write(clk->map, &pll->rst, 1); in meson_clk_pll_init()
336 meson_parm_write(clk->map, &pll->rst, 0); in meson_clk_pll_init()
367 meson_parm_write(clk->map, &pll->rst, 1); in meson_clk_pll_enable()
370 meson_parm_write(clk->map, &pll->en, 1); in meson_clk_pll_enable()
374 meson_parm_write(clk->map, &pll->rst, 0); in meson_clk_pll_enable()
391 meson_parm_write(clk->map, &pll->l_detect, 1); in meson_clk_pll_enable()
408 meson_parm_write(clk->map, &pll->rst, 1); in meson_clk_pll_disable()
411 meson_parm_write(clk->map, &pll->en, 0); in meson_clk_pll_disable()
440 meson_parm_write(clk->map, &pll->n, n); in meson_clk_pll_set_rate()
441 meson_parm_write(clk->map, &pll->m, m); in meson_clk_pll_set_rate()
[all …]
A Dclk-dualdiv.c119 meson_parm_write(clk->map, &dualdiv->dual, setting->dual); in meson_clk_dualdiv_set_rate()
120 meson_parm_write(clk->map, &dualdiv->n1, setting->n1 - 1); in meson_clk_dualdiv_set_rate()
121 meson_parm_write(clk->map, &dualdiv->m1, setting->m1 - 1); in meson_clk_dualdiv_set_rate()
122 meson_parm_write(clk->map, &dualdiv->n2, setting->n2 - 1); in meson_clk_dualdiv_set_rate()
123 meson_parm_write(clk->map, &dualdiv->m2, setting->m2 - 1); in meson_clk_dualdiv_set_rate()
A Dclk-mpll.c119 meson_parm_write(clk->map, &mpll->sdm, sdm); in mpll_set_rate()
122 meson_parm_write(clk->map, &mpll->n2, n2); in mpll_set_rate()
142 meson_parm_write(clk->map, &mpll->sdm_en, 1); in mpll_init()
148 meson_parm_write(clk->map, &mpll->ssen, ss); in mpll_init()
153 meson_parm_write(clk->map, &mpll->misc, 1); in mpll_init()
A Dsclk-div.c122 meson_parm_write(clk->map, &sclk->hi, hi); in sclk_apply_ratio()
164 meson_parm_write(clk->map, &sclk->div, sclk->cached_div - 1); in sclk_apply_divider()
206 meson_parm_write(clk->map, &sclk->div, 0); in sclk_div_disable()
A Dparm.h38 static inline void meson_parm_write(struct regmap *map, struct parm *p, in meson_parm_write() function
A Dclk-cpu-dyndiv.c54 meson_parm_write(clk->map, &data->dyn, 1); in meson_clk_cpu_dyndiv_set_rate()

Completed in 15 milliseconds